
Why Protein Matters in Your Fitness Journey
For anyone committed to a fitness journey, understanding how nutrition affects muscle recovery and growth is essential. Protein is a vital nutrient that facilitates the repair and development of muscle tissue after strenuous activity. After intense workouts, your body craves this essential macronutrient to recover efficiently, reducing the risk of soreness and fatigue. Incorporating protein-rich snacks, such as protein bars, can seamlessly fit into a balanced diet, helping you meet your protein needs without the hassle of cooking.
Protein Bars: The Convenient Solution
Protein bars are tailored to suit the busy lifestyles of fitness enthusiasts. Packed with various protein sources, these bars often include whey, soy, or nut proteins blended with wholesome ingredients, making them easy to eat on the go. Many bars also contain healthy fats and fibers, which keep you satiated longer and provide an energy boost during the day. This means that they are not just beneficial for workout recovery but also a great choice for anyone looking to maintain a balanced diet.

Top Protein Bars for Muscle Gain and Recovery
Finding the right protein bar can be daunting, especially with the plethora of options available. To simplify your search, here are some of the top protein bars that have been well-reviewed for their taste, nutritional value, and muscle recovery benefits:
- MuscleBlaze 10g Protein Bar: This bar is both crunchy and satisfying, offering 10g of protein and packed with oats and flaxseeds. Dipped in white chocolate, it's a decadent treat without excessive calories.
- Yogabar Variety Pack 10g Protein: For those seeking natural ingredients, this pack features premium whey and flavors like Mocha brownie and Blueberry blast without refined sugars. Each bar contains 10g of protein and added vitamins, supporting immunity and providing a healthy snacking option.
- Quest Protein Bar: With 20g of protein and a low sugar content, Quest bars are versatile and available in various flavors. They contain a blend of whey and casein protein, making them ideal for recovery.
- RXBAR: These bars emphasize whole food realness with a base of egg whites, nuts, and dates. Each bar contains no added sugars and ample protein, boasting flavors like Chocolate Sea Salt that are hard to resist.
- Clif Builder’s Protein Bar: Tailored for athletes, these bars pack 20g of protein with a crunchy texture, ideal for pre- or post-workout consumption, enhancing recovery and supporting energy levels.
These selections highlight a variety of options available on the market, ensuring that there’s something for everyone, regardless of taste preferences.

Steps to Incorporate Protein Bars into Your Diet
Incorporating protein bars into your meal plan doesn’t have to be complex. Here are some tips to get you started:
- **Timing is Key**: Consume a protein bar shortly after your workout to maximize muscle recovery benefits.
- **Balanced Snacking**: Pair your protein bar with a piece of fruit or some nuts to enhance the nutritional profile of your snack.
- **Stay Mindful**: While protein bars are convenient, balancing them with whole foods is vital. Ensure you’re getting a variety of nutrients from different sources.
By adopting these strategies, you can effectively maximize the advantages that come from these healthy snacks.
